opencl_stub.go2.8 kB
//go:build !opencl // +build !opencl // Package opencl provides cross-platform GPU acceleration using OpenCL. // This is a stub implementation for systems without OpenCL support. package opencl import ( "errors" ) // Errors var ( ErrOpenCLNotAvailable = errors.New("opencl: OpenCL is not available (build without opencl tag)") ErrDeviceCreation = errors.New("opencl: failed to create OpenCL device") ErrBufferCreation = errors.New("opencl: failed to create buffer") ErrKernelExecution = errors.New("opencl: kernel execution failed") ErrInvalidBuffer = errors.New("opencl: invalid buffer") ) // Device represents an OpenCL GPU device (stub). type Device struct{} // Buffer represents an OpenCL memory buffer (stub). type Buffer struct{} // SearchResult holds a similarity search result. type SearchResult struct { Index uint32 Score float32 } // IsAvailable returns false on systems without OpenCL. func IsAvailable() bool { return false } // DeviceCount returns 0 on systems without OpenCL. func DeviceCount() int { return 0 } // NewDevice returns an error on systems without OpenCL. func NewDevice(deviceID int) (*Device, error) { return nil, ErrOpenCLNotAvailable } // Release is a no-op stub. func (d *Device) Release() {} // ID returns 0. func (d *Device) ID() int { return 0 } // Name returns empty string. func (d *Device) Name() string { return "" } // Vendor returns empty string. func (d *Device) Vendor() string { return "" } // MemoryBytes returns 0. func (d *Device) MemoryBytes() uint64 { return 0 } // MemoryMB returns 0. func (d *Device) MemoryMB() int { return 0 } // NewBuffer returns an error. func (d *Device) NewBuffer(data []float32) (*Buffer, error) { return nil, ErrOpenCLNotAvailable } // NewEmptyBuffer returns an error. func (d *Device) NewEmptyBuffer(count uint64) (*Buffer, error) { return nil, ErrOpenCLNotAvailable } // Release is a no-op stub. func (b *Buffer) Release() {} // Size returns 0. func (b *Buffer) Size() uint64 { return 0 } // ReadFloat32 returns nil. func (b *Buffer) ReadFloat32(count int) []float32 { return nil } // NormalizeVectors returns an error. func (d *Device) NormalizeVectors(vectors *Buffer, n, dimensions uint32) error { return ErrOpenCLNotAvailable } // CosineSimilarity returns an error. func (d *Device) CosineSimilarity(embeddings, query, scores *Buffer, n, dimensions uint32, normalized bool) error { return ErrOpenCLNotAvailable } // TopK returns an error. func (d *Device) TopK(scores *Buffer, n, k uint32) ([]uint32, []float32, error) { return nil, nil, ErrOpenCLNotAvailable } // Search returns an error. func (d *Device) Search(embeddings *Buffer, query []float32, n, dimensions uint32, k int, normalized bool) ([]SearchResult, error) { return nil, ErrOpenCLNotAvailable }
